import { IsometricCSS } from '../src';
import { IsometricPosition, Rotation, Texture, Animation } from '../src/@types';
import { HSQRT3 } from '../src/constants';
import { top } from './constants';
describe('Test stylesheet', (): void => {
let elementA: HTMLDivElement;
let elementB: HTMLDivElement;
beforeEach((): void => {
elementA = document.createElement('div');
elementB = document.createElement('div');
document.body.appendChild(elementA);
document.body.appendChild(elementB);
});
afterEach((): void => {
if (elementA.parentNode && elementA.parentNode === document.body) {
document.body.removeChild(elementA);
}
if (elementB.parentNode && elementB.parentNode === document.body) {
document.body.removeChild(elementB);
}
});
it('Stylesheet and Rules reuse', (): void => {
const styleElement = document.querySelector('[data-isometric]');
expect(styleElement).toBeNull();
elementA.dataset.view = 'top';
elementA.dataset.right = '100';
elementA.dataset.top = '100';
elementB.dataset.view = 'top';
elementB.dataset.right = '100';
elementB.dataset.top = '100';
IsometricCSS.processElement(elementA);
const styleA = getComputedStyle(elementA);
expect(styleA).toHaveProperty('transform', top);
expect(styleA).toHaveProperty('left', `${HSQRT3 * 100}px`);
expect(styleA).toHaveProperty('top', '-50px');
const styleElements = document.querySelectorAll<HTMLStyleElement>('[data-isometric]');
expect(styleElements.length).toBe(1);
expect(styleElements[0].sheet).toBeInstanceOf(CSSStyleSheet);
const sheet = styleElements[0].sheet;
expect(sheet.cssRules.length).toBe(1);
const rule = sheet.cssRules[0] as CSSStyleRule;
expect(rule.style).toHaveProperty('transform', top);
expect(rule.style).toHaveProperty('left', `${HSQRT3 * 100}px`);
expect(rule.style).toHaveProperty('top', '-50px');
expect('.' + elementA.classList[0]).toBe(rule.selectorText);
IsometricCSS.processElement(elementB);
expect(sheet.cssRules.length).toBe(1);
expect(elementA.classList[0]).toBe(elementB.classList[0]);
IsometricCSS.setRotation(elementB, {
axis: 'top',
value: 45
});
expect(sheet.cssRules.length).toBe(2);
expect(elementA.classList[0]).not.toBe(elementB.classList[0]);
IsometricCSS.resetElement(elementA);
expect(sheet.cssRules.length).toBe(1);
IsometricCSS.resetElement(elementB);
expect(sheet.cssRules.length).toBe(0);
});
it('Not allowed', (): void => {
IsometricCSS.resetElement(elementA);
IsometricCSS.setView(elementA, 'fake' as 'top');
IsometricCSS.setPosition(elementA, {
right: 'a',
left: 'b',
top: 'c'
} as unknown as IsometricPosition);
IsometricCSS.setPosition(elementA, {
right: NaN,
fake: 100,
} as unknown as IsometricPosition);
IsometricCSS.setRotation(elementA, {
axis: 'fake' as 'top',
value: 'abc'
} as unknown as Rotation);
IsometricCSS.setRotation(elementA, {
axis: 'top',
value: NaN
} as unknown as Rotation);
IsometricCSS.setTexture(elementA, {
size: 100
} as unknown as Texture);
IsometricCSS.setTexture(elementA, {
url: 'fakedomain/fakeimage.png',
size: 6
} as unknown as Texture);
IsometricCSS.setTexture(elementA, {
url: 'fakedomain/fakeimage.png',
size: 'cover',
pixelated: 'none'
} as unknown as Texture);
IsometricCSS.setAnimation(elementA, 5 as unknown as Animation);
IsometricCSS.setAnimation(elementA, {
position: {
right: 20,
left: 100
},
repeat: true
} as unknown as Animation);
IsometricCSS.setAnimation(elementA, {
position: {
right: 20,
left: 100
},
bounce: 5
} as unknown as Animation);
IsometricCSS.setAnimation(elementA, {
position: {
right: 20,
left: 100
},
duration: 'all'
} as unknown as Animation);
expect(elementA.classList.length).toBe(0);
const styleElement = document.querySelector<HTMLStyleElement>('[data-isometric]');
expect(styleElement).not.toBeNull();
const sheet = styleElement.sheet;
expect(sheet.cssRules.length).toBe(0);
});
});
